John Mark McMillan is a platinum selling artist with 14 studio & live albums. Though much of his music wouldn't fit in the "worship" genre, he has authored anthems such as "How He Loves", and "King of my Heart", which has impacted the church in countries all over the world.


In this episode of the podcast, Josh and John cover writing songs at 2 am, building an A-frame playhouse, having to relearn songs, lyrics of songs from years ago, and finding meaning in now. John Mark McMillan also opens up about his reluctance to revisit the How He Loves song story, and his new album Stabal Sessions Live.
